Pretty straightforward song. A kid growing up in a broken home looking for a way to help himself and his mother out of their sorry state.

This is a song about a little boy who was taken away from his mother and home (he never knew his father). One day, a horse rider came and took his mother away by force, the story goes that she was taken away for slavery. The boy was left behind and began to walk the road along the corn fields, praying for help from the lord above. One day, he arrives at "The 10 House City" where he tries to earn some money polishing shoes, always hoping to find his mother and to save enough money to buy her freedom from slavery.
